NG53NE 36 5964 3790.

Approximately 40m N of milestone 5 on the track from Fearns to Brochel, and actually cut in two by the track are the overgrown ruins of a blackhouse and enclosure.

The house measures 11m N-S by 5m E-W over walls which have spread to 1.5m wide. A turf and stone dyke abutts the NW corner. The enclosure is roughly square in plan and is constructed of rubble stone walls which link isolated rocky outcrops. The enclosure lies to the E of the house and has an entrance in the SW corner.

Visited by D Topen March 1991.

R Miket et al 1991; NMRS MS/530.
